How much do remote chemistry jobs pay per hour?

As of Sep 4, 2026, the average hourly pay for remote chemistry in Provo, UT is $21.05,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$17.26 and $23.17 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a remote chemistry?

A Remote Chemistry job involves conducting chemistry-related work from a location outside of a traditional laboratory or office, often from home. These jobs can include roles in research, formulation, regulatory affairs, quality control, education, or technical writing. Remote chemists use digital tools, virtual labs, and collaboration platforms to analyze data, write reports, and communicate findings. Some positions may require occasional lab visits, but many can be done entirely online.

What does a typical day look like for someone working in a remote chemistry role?

A typical day for a Remote Chemistry professional often includes analyzing experimental data, preparing technical reports, and collaborating with team members via digital platforms such as video conferencing and shared documents. You may spend time designing experiments, reviewing scientific literature, or troubleshooting issues with remote instrumentation. Communication with cross-functional teams is common, ensuring projects stay aligned and timelines are met. While hands-on laboratory work may be limited, your contributions to research, analysis, and documentation are critical to the success of remote scientific projects.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in the remote chemistry position, and why are they important?

To excel in a Remote Chemistry position, you generally need a degree in chemistry or a related field, strong analytical skills, and experience with laboratory practices. Familiarity with digital lab management systems, data analysis software, and sometimes remote sensing equipment or chromatography tools is typically required. Excellent written communication, self-motivation, and time management are standout soft skills for remote collaboration and reporting. These skills ensure accuracy, productivity, and effective teamwork while managing experiments and data from a distance.
